To help civilians celebrate the poppy’s 100th birthday, the legion is selling a limited-edition pin that is reminiscent of the first Remembrance poppy distributed after the First World War. highline school district scheduleWebMadame Guérin was, in reality, Madamoiselle Anna Alix Boulle. She was born on the 03 February 1878, in Vallon, Ardèche. Her parents were Vallon farm-owner Auguste Boulle and his wife Anna Granier. Anna was their second child, their first daughter. Anna was from a family of eight children.
